The Principles of Multimedia Journalism is an essential guide for aspiring journalists looking to thrive in the digital age. This comprehensive resource offers a deep dive into the core concepts of multimedia storytelling, emphasizing the importance of visual storytelling techniques that engage audiences effectively.

Written by experts Richard Koci Hernandez and Jeremy Rue, this book covers a wide range of topics, including the integration of audio, video, and text to create compelling narratives. Readers will learn how to harness the power of various media forms to enhance their reporting and storytelling skills.

One of the standout features of this book is its focus on the evolving landscape of journalism. The authors discuss the impact of social media and digital platforms on news dissemination, providing valuable insights into how journalists can adapt to these changes. The emphasis on ethical considerations in multimedia journalism ensures that readers understand the responsibilities that come with their craft.

In addition to theoretical knowledge, The Principles of Multimedia Journalism is packed with practical exercises and real-world examples. These elements help readers apply what they learn, making it easier to grasp complex concepts. The inclusion of case studies from successful multimedia journalists illustrates the application of techniques in real-life scenarios.

The book also addresses the technical skills necessary for multimedia journalism, including photography, video editing, and sound design. By mastering these technical skills, aspiring journalists can produce high-quality content that stands out in a crowded media landscape.

Furthermore, the authors highlight the importance of audience engagement and how to effectively reach diverse demographics. Understanding your audience is crucial for any journalist, and this book provides strategies for building audience connections through multimedia content.
